Solution Overview
Problem
Existing image forming apparatuses with an image reader in the upper portion face poor operability of the document edge guide due to its location on the rear side, making installation in spaces with limited upper space difficult.
Innovation Solution
The image forming apparatus is designed to feed and discharge sheets and documents from opposite directions, with an extractable tray and document edge guide accessible from the front side, featuring a movable document edge guide and an operation section on the front side for easy access.

An image forming apparatus including an image forming apparatus body section and an image reader, the image reader being provided in an upper portion of the image forming apparatus body section, and including a body tray, an extractable tray that is extractable with respect to the body tray toward a first direction side from a stored position to an extracted position, and a document edge guide that is movable in a width direction, the document edge guide being configured to be operable from the first direction side.
